'In the red' means a negative value or below zero. If you were using the overdraft on your bank account you would be operating 'in the red'.
'In the black' is the opposite to this - above zero.

'In the black' and 'in the red' originate from classic accounting. Credits are entered in the journal in black ink, and debits are entered in red ink. After they are all totalled together, you are making a profit if your total is 'in the black'. If, however, the total is 'in the red', you are operating at a loss.

A positive cash balance is shown in black ink on the accounting books. Negative cash balance is shown in red. Companies are in the black when they are making money.
